The transition between the two encodings goes through a port-slice reset on the source side. The existing dp-fallback subtest only covers 8b/10b-to-8b/10b fallback; this series adds a dedicated subtest for the UHBR->HBR direction. Adds two library helpers to lib/i915/i915_dp: - i915_dp_is_uhbr_rate(): mirrors the kernel's drm_dp_is_uhbr_rate() - i915_dp_get_next_lower_rate(): parses the force_link_rate debugfs list with proper strtok_r/strtol/errno handling const char * signature for i915_dp_set_link_params() so string literals can be passed directly without a writable-array workaround. Fixes a pre-existing bug where the file-static traversed_mst_output_count was never reset between subtests, causing all MST outputs to be silently skipped as "already visited" in a full-binary run. Adds the uhbr-to-hbr-fallback subtest. The subtest pins the link at the highest sustainable UHBR rate (stepping down if the cable cannot sustain the sink's max), forces repeated LT_FAILURE_REDUCED_CAPS failures, and asserts the rate drops below UHBR10. MST topologies are supported since all siblings share the physical link.
